What do the parasympathetic and sympathetic nervous system do?

Answers

Answer:

Parasympathetic nervous system

The parasympathetic nervous system is one of three divisions of the autonomic nervous system.

Sometimes called the rest and digest system, the parasympathetic system conserves energy as it slows the heart rate, increases intestinal and gland activity, and relaxes sphincter muscles in the gastrointestinal tract.

What type of help is more likely to come from an adult than a peer?

Answers

The help that is more likely to come from an adult than a peer is support to visualize the problem externally, which can help in cases of bullying, moral and physical harassment.

What is bullying?

Bullying corresponds to the practice of physical or psychological violence, intentional and repeated, committed by one or more aggressors against a specific victim.

In other words, it means all kinds of physical or verbal torture that torment a large number of victims in the world.

With this information, we can conclude that the help that is more likely to come from an adult than a peer is support to visualize the problem externally, which can help in cases of bullying, moral and physical harassment.

What is myasthenia gravis?

Myasthenia gravis is a long-term muscle disorder. The disease is caused due to fault in the transmission of nerve impulses to the muscles.

The disease cause weak muscles, problems in walking, eyelids falling, and difficulty in speaking.
